Transaction 68ba93dc497b6012fb2730cfe05745cc86ef46ebf74f5be76d01476a132e56de

5 Input
2 Outputs
  • 68ba93dc497b6012fb2730cfe05745cc86ef46ebf74f5be76d01476a132e56de:0
  • value  990897
    address  3FCCsvU7fNJVshtaAfRLp8QKSpEyf8R323
  • 68ba93dc497b6012fb2730cfe05745cc86ef46ebf74f5be76d01476a132e56de:1
  • value  324970
    address  1HKaJ6SiiKz6QDnmJrWPW7UhxVGfZn6xQc